Finger Food for the Soul posted by jwatson on Jan 10, 2014

Using the five fingers of your hand, Share Your Faith Workshops from Evangelism Explosion International (EE) introduces a Gospel presentation that’s easy to learn and hard to forget. Here’s the presentation in a nutshell:

1) When a hitchhiker tries to get a free ride, he uses his thumb. The thumb represents grace, that Heaven is a free gift that is not earned or deserved. And that’s because of our sin . . .

2) When you point your index finger at someone there are three other fingers pointing back at you. This represents that we ALL have sinned and fall short of God’s glory.

3) The middle, tall finger represents our big God. He is both a holy, loving God and doesn’t want to punish us, but He is also a just God who must punish sin. But He solved this problem . . .

4) The fourth finger is the ring finger, which represents Christ, our bridegroom. God solved the problem of our sin through Jesus Christ who is both God and man. He died on the cross and rose from the dead to pay the penalty for our sins and secure a place in Heaven for us. So how do we receive this gift? . . .

5) The little, pinkie finger represents faith as small as a mustard seed. We receive this gift by faith. True saving faith is trusting in Jesus Christ alone for our eternal life.

Incorporating Bible verses and illustrations further clarifies this simple Gospel presentation.
